Luoyang Northglass Technology Co.,Ltd (SHE:002613)
China flag China · Delayed Price · Currency is CNY
4.040
-0.060 (-1.46%)
At close: Feb 13, 2026

SHE:002613 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Jan '23 Jan '22 Dec '20
4,4464,4464,6024,3023,4494,095
Market Cap Growth
4.39%-3.37%6.97%24.73%-15.79%58.91%
Enterprise Value
3,5493,7373,9713,7452,7733,459
Last Close Price
4.044.014.784.473.584.21
PE Ratio
-73.5655.66121.0862.82300.43
Forward PE
-39.3539.3539.3539.3539.35
PS Ratio
2.952.722.782.882.033.84
PB Ratio
2.001.992.642.592.122.56
P/TBV Ratio
2.232.213.043.022.482.87
P/FCF Ratio
-41.13332.00---
P/OCF Ratio
-20.7438.90347.83130.50144.71
EV/Sales Ratio
2.352.292.402.501.633.25
EV/EBITDA Ratio
126.3231.3826.7450.4926.6353.61
EV/EBIT Ratio
-69.0048.02286.5771.281017.35
EV/FCF Ratio
-26.3134.57286.49---
Debt / Equity Ratio
0.00-----
Debt / EBITDA Ratio
0.13-----
Net Debt / Equity Ratio
-0.42-0.43-0.38-0.36-0.46-0.46
Net Debt / EBITDA Ratio
-33.27-8.10-4.49-8.05-7.25-11.43
Net Debt / FCF Ratio
6.93-8.92-48.094.608.2822.29
Asset Turnover
0.540.580.690.620.740.52
Inventory Turnover
2.422.752.722.543.503.04
Quick Ratio
2.011.751.671.741.502.22
Current Ratio
2.862.462.322.642.132.95
Return on Equity (ROE)
-1.10%2.89%5.16%2.43%3.70%0.61%
Return on Assets (ROA)
-0.81%1.20%2.14%0.34%1.06%0.10%
Return on Invested Capital (ROIC)
-2.67%3.90%6.92%1.33%3.99%0.19%
Return on Capital Employed (ROCE)
-1.60%2.30%4.60%0.80%2.30%0.20%
Earnings Yield
-0.50%1.36%1.80%0.83%1.59%0.33%
FCF Yield
-3.03%2.43%0.30%-3.02%-2.64%-0.81%
Dividend Yield
0.74%0.75%1.36%--0.83%
Payout Ratio
-100.72%9.68%2.81%62.47%4.96%
Buyback Yield / Dilution
-15.47%-2.85%0.01%-0.05%0.34%-0.27%
Total Shareholder Return
-14.73%-2.10%1.37%-0.05%0.34%0.56%
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.